Abstract
The utility model discloses a kind of battery diaphragm slitting devices, comprising: let off roll, governing mechanism of tension, cutting mechanism, finished product wind-up roll and the clout wind-up roll being successively set on pedestal along diaphragm direction of transfer.Cutting mechanism includes a pair of support rods, the middle part bridging of a pair of support rods has roller, the fixed link parallel with roller that the top of roller is equipped with, the both ends of the fixed link are respectively fixedly connected in the upper end of two support rods, pair of sliding block is socketed in fixed link, sliding shoe is fixed in fixed link by sliding shoe upper end by the first bolt, the lower end surface of sliding shoe is equipped with blind hole, the lower section of sliding shoe is equipped with L-shaped compressor arm, compressor arm includes vertical bar and the horizon bar for being connected in vertical bar lower part, the upper end of vertical bar extends into the blind hole of sliding shoe, the lower end of vertical bar is fixed with cutter;Horizon bar is cylindrical, and rotation is connected to hold-down roll on horizon bar.The utility model can prevent lithium battery diaphragm, and position is deviateed in the slitting process.

Technical field
The utility model belongs to lithium battery diaphragm preparation technical field, specifically a kind of battery diaphragm slitting device.
Background technique
Lithium ion battery separator is the primary clustering in lithium ion battery, and main function is the positive and negative electrode point for making battery
Separate come, prevent the two poles of the earth contact and it is short-circuit, additionally have the function of electrolyte ion capable of being made to pass through.Lithium ion battery separator
The diaphragm of manufacturer's production is parent roll, but the width of parent roll is generally not directly applicable the production of lithium battery, need to be according to institute
In the production that just may be used on lithium ion battery after needing size to be cut.Existing lithium battery diaphragm cutter device was using
There are still deficiencies below in journey:
1, in lithium battery diaphragm cutting process, diaphragm can not be compressed, lithium battery diaphragm is caused to be easy to appear partially
From;
2, the flaw of diaphragm can not be detected, will effectively cannot be picked with product defective in process of production
It removes, leads to the wasting of resources, and reduce production efficiency;
3, the dust of generation can not be collected in cutting process, dust four is caused to dissipate, worker's working condition is poor, holds
Easily human health is damaged.

The working principle of above-mentioned battery diaphragm slitting device are as follows: unreel lithium ion battery separator on let off roll, then
Battery diaphragm is passed through into governing mechanism of tension, the spring being set in governing mechanism of tension due to the both ends of dancer in support plate
On, when diaphragm passes through help roll and dancer, if diaphragm winding tension is excessive, diaphragm can compress dancer, dancer effect
On spring, the position of dancer is made to change, to achieve the purpose that change membrane tension, making in cutting process will not be because
Rolling speed for diaphragm is too fast and breaks diaphragm.
Battery diaphragm is cut by entering in cutting structure after governing mechanism of tension, and battery diaphragm is passing through cutter
During cutting, hold-down roll can compress lithium battery diaphragm, and preventing lithium battery diaphragm, position goes out in the slitting process
Now deviate.Vertical, the horizontal position of the adjustable cutter of setting of sliding shoe, compressor arm, to facilitate the different sizes of processing
Battery diaphragm.Diaphragm finished product after slitting is collected by finished product wind-up roll, and clout is collected by clout wind-up roll.
